CHEESE 'N' GRITS CASSEROLE RECIPE: HOW TO MAKE IT



Cheese 'n' Grits Casserole Recipe: How to Make It image

Grits are a staple in southern cooking. Serve this as a brunch item with bacon or as a side dish for dinner.—Jennifer Wallis, Goldsboro, North Carolina

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Side Dishes

Total Time 40 minutes

Prep Time 10 minutes

Cook Time 30 minutes

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

4 cups water
1 cup uncooked old-fashioned grits
1/2 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up 2% milk
1/4 cup butter, melted
2 large eggs, lightly beaten
1 cup shredded cheddar cheese
1 tablespoon Worcestershire sauce
1/8 teaspoon cayenne pepper
1/8 teaspoon paprika

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. In a large saucepan, bring water to a boil. Slowly stir in grits and salt. Reduce heat; cover and simmer until thickened, 5-7 minutes. Cool slightly. Gradually whisk in milk, butter and eggs. Stir in cheese, Worcestershire sauce and cayenne. , Transfer to a greased 2-qt. baking dish. Sprinkle with paprika. Bake, uncovered, until bubbly, 30-35 minutes. Let stand 10 minutes before serving.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 202 calories, FatContent 12g fat (7g saturated fat), CholesterolContent 86mg cholesterol, SodiumContent 335mg sodium, CarbohydrateContent 17g carbohydrate (1g sugars, FiberContent 0 fiber), ProteinContent 7g protein.

CHEESY BACON AND GRITS CASSEROLE RECIPE: HOW TO MAK…



Cheesy Bacon and Grits Casserole Recipe: How to Mak… image

I was craving grits for breakfast, so I created this masterpiece with fresh corn and leftover bacon. Serve with avocado and hot sauce. —Rebecca Yankovich, Springfield, Virginia

Provided by Taste of Home

Categories     Breakfast    Brunch

Total Time 01 hours 05 minutes

Prep Time 30 minutes

Cook Time 35 minutes

Yield 8 servings.

Number Of Ingredients 10

6 bacon strips, chopped
3 cups water
1 cup 2% milk
3/4 teaspoon salt
1 cup uncooked old-fashioned grits
2 cups shredded Colby-Monterey Jack cheese, divided
2 large eggs, room temperature, lightly beaten
1 cup fresh or frozen corn, thawed
1/4 teaspoon pepper
Sliced avocado, optional

Steps:

  • Preheat oven to 350°. In a large skillet, cook bacon over medium heat until crisp, stirring occasionally. Remove with a slotted spoon; drain on paper towels., Meanwhile, in a Dutch oven, bring water, milk and salt to a boil. Slowly stir in grits. Reduce heat to low; cook, covered, until thickened, 15-20 minutes, stirring occasionally. Remove from heat. Stir in 1-1/2 cups cheese until melted. Slowly stir in eggs until blended. Stir in bacon, corn and pepper. Transfer to a greased 2-qt. baking dish. Sprinkle with remaining 1/2 cup cheese., Bake, uncovered, until edges are golden brown and cheese is melted, 35-40 minutes. Let stand 10 minutes before serving. If desired, serve with avocado. , Freeze option: Cool unbaked casserole; cover and freeze. To use, partially thaw in refrigerator overnight. Remove casserole from refrigerator 30 minutes before baking. Preheat oven to 350°. Bake grits as directed until heated through and a thermometer inserted in center reads 165°, increasing time to 45-55 minutes.

Nutrition Facts : Calories 261 calories, FatContent 13g fat (8g saturated fat), CholesterolContent 81mg cholesterol, SodiumContent 534mg sodium, CarbohydrateContent 23g carbohydrate (3g sugars, FiberContent 1g fiber), ProteinContent 13g protein.
